40, 42, 44 Hobson Street

History of 40 - 44 Hobson Street

1913:

(40-42) Frederick Morley, pawnbrokers

Mrs Mayes

Cooke and Sons, upholsterers, undertakers and paperhangers

(44) not listed


1936, Blue Book

1939:

Hobson Street 1939: Frederick Morley & Cyril Ridgeon premises (Cambridgeshire Collection)


1962:

(40-42) Frederick Morley and Co, clothiers

(44) Cyril Ridgeon & Son, timber importers
